What Is a Pet Self Feeder and How Does It Work?

A pet self feeder is a device designed to automatically dispense food for pets at scheduled times or in response to the pet’s needs, ensuring that pets receive their meals without the need for constant human intervention. These feeders can be programmed to release specific portions of food, promoting regular feeding schedules and helping to manage a pet’s diet effectively.

According to the American Kennel Club, automatic feeders can be particularly beneficial for busy pet owners, as they help to maintain a consistent feeding routine, which is important for a pet’s health and well-being. Additionally, many self feeders are equipped with features such as portion control and timers, allowing owners to customize their pet’s feeding schedule. This technology ensures that pets receive the right amount of food at the right times, reducing the risk of overeating and obesity.

Key aspects of pet self feeders include their ability to regulate portion sizes, which can prevent overfeeding—a common issue among pets. Many models also allow for programming multiple meals throughout the day, catering to pets that prefer smaller, more frequent meals. Some advanced feeders even come with smartphone connectivity, enabling owners to monitor and control feeding remotely, which adds convenience and peace of mind.

The impact of using a pet self feeder is significant, particularly for maintaining pets’ health. Research shows that pets fed on a regular schedule tend to be less anxious and exhibit better behavioral patterns compared to those that are fed irregularly. Furthermore, self feeders can aid in weight management, which is critical given that approximately 56% of dogs and 60% of cats in the United States are considered overweight or obese, according to the Association for Pet Obesity Prevention.

Benefits of pet self feeders include improved nutrition management, convenience for pet owners, and enhanced pet health. These devices can be particularly advantageous for individuals with busy lifestyles or those who travel frequently, as they provide a reliable way to ensure that pets are fed appropriately while minimizing the need for pet sitters. Moreover, self feeders can also help prevent food aggression among pets by allowing them to eat at their own pace without competition from other animals.

Best practices for using a pet self feeder include regularly cleaning the feeder to prevent mold and bacteria buildup, ensuring that the machine is functioning correctly, and monitoring the pet’s eating habits to adjust portion sizes as necessary. It is also advisable to introduce the self feeder gradually to pets, allowing them to become familiar with it before relying on it entirely for their meals.

What Are the Different Types of Pet Self Feeders Available?

The different types of pet self feeders available include:

  • Gravity Feeders: These feeders use gravity to dispense food as your pet eats, ensuring a continuous supply.
  • Electronic Feeders: These feeders are equipped with timers and portion controls, allowing pet owners to schedule feeding times and amounts.
  • Automatic Feeders: Similar to electronic feeders but often include a more advanced mechanism to dispense food at set intervals, even when you’re not home.
  • Slow Feeders: Designed to promote slower eating, these feeders have obstacles or maze-like structures that require pets to work for their food.
  • Water Feeders: While primarily for hydration, these devices often complement food feeders by providing a steady flow of fresh water, ensuring your pet stays hydrated.

Gravity Feeders: These feeders are simple in design and typically consist of a container that holds dry food above a bowl. As your pet eats, the food falls into the bowl by gravity, which encourages self-service and can be particularly useful for pets that graze throughout the day.

Electronic Feeders: These high-tech solutions allow pet owners to program feeding schedules. With features like portion control, they help manage your pet’s diet effectively, making them ideal for pets that need to lose weight or require specific feeding times.

Automatic Feeders: These feeders are designed to dispense food at predetermined intervals, regardless of whether you’re available. This is particularly beneficial for busy pet owners or those who travel, ensuring that pets receive their meals on time.

Slow Feeders: These feeders are specifically designed to prevent fast eating, which can lead to health issues like bloating or digestive problems. By incorporating various obstacles that slow down the eating process, they encourage pets to chew their food properly and enjoy mealtime.

Water Feeders: Essential for maintaining hydration, these feeders operate similarly to gravity feeders but are designed for water. They ensure a constant supply of clean water, which is crucial for your pet’s health, especially when using dry food self feeders.

How Do Gravity Feeders Function?

Gravity feeders work by utilizing the force of gravity to dispense food for pets automatically, making them a convenient choice for pet owners.

  • Simple Mechanism: Gravity feeders operate on a straightforward design that includes a food reservoir and a dispensing bowl. As the pet eats from the bowl, the food level decreases, allowing more food to flow down from the reservoir due to gravity, ensuring a continuous supply.
  • Adjustable Food Flow: Many gravity feeders come with adjustable settings that allow owners to control the amount of food dispensed. This feature helps accommodate pets with different eating habits, ensuring they receive the right portion without overeating.
  • Durability and Materials: Gravity feeders are often made from high-quality plastic or stainless steel, which makes them sturdy and easy to clean. These materials are also resistant to wear and tear, ensuring that the feeder remains functional for an extended period.
  • Ease of Use: One of the main advantages of gravity feeders is their user-friendly design. Pet owners can easily fill the reservoir with food, and there is no need for batteries or complex mechanisms, making them a hassle-free option for busy households.
  • Variety of Sizes: Gravity feeders come in various sizes to cater to different pet types and needs. This variety ensures that whether you have a small cat or a large dog, you can find a suitable feeder that meets your pet’s requirements.
  • Reduced Feeding Frequency: With a gravity feeder, pet owners can reduce the frequency of feeding times, as the feeder continuously provides food. This is particularly useful for those who are away during the day, allowing pets to eat at their own pace while ensuring they have access to food whenever they need it.
